The Struter Partnership has total partners' equity of $500,000. which is made up of Main. Capital. $350.000, and Frist. Capital, $150.000. The partners share net income and loss in a ratio of 71% to Main and 29% to Frist. On November 1. Madison is admitted to the partnership and given a 20% interest in equity and a 20% share in any income and loss. Assume Madison invests cash of $125,000. Prepare the journal entry to record the admission of Madison. Assume Madison invests cash of $160,000. Prepare the journal entry to record the admission of Madison
